Latest Patents

Among her latest patents is a device that features a first part made of polyethylene terephthalate (PET) with a fiber fill, bonded to a second part that consists of an alloy of polyester and polycarbonate. This innovative design allows for the two parts to be bonded together through a heating process, enhancing the durability and functionality of the device. Another notable patent is a mounting apparatus that includes a shaft member with a fluidic channel and a unique exterior surface design. This apparatus is engineered to improve the efficiency of mounting systems in various applications.
